He enlisted in the Civil War on 4 Mar 1862 as a Private, serving in the 48th Regiment, Georgia Infantry, Company B. He was imprisoned on 5 Jul 1863 in Greencastle, Pennsylvania and paroled about 15 Oct 1863; Mustered out (surrendered) on 9 Apr 1865 at the Appomattox Court House, Virginia.[1][5]
He married Susan C Dyer, daughter of Thomas Dyer and Nancy Ann Dozier, on 8 Dec 1868 in Warren County, Georgia.[6] He was about 25 years old. They had 1 child together:
